Output 8627daf922a0b76654ac97bceb95187d1f720bac91ec060ca917e6a4f7b44e2b:124

value
134113
script pubkey
OP_0 OP_PUSHBYTES_20 683ec12662af94df22d546bfd39bf79d838b24c0
address
bc1qdqlvzfnz472d7gk4g6la8xlhnkpckfxqwp0yj5
transaction
8627daf922a0b76654ac97bceb95187d1f720bac91ec060ca917e6a4f7b44e2b